Hartmann Sterile Gauze Sponges Recalled for Sterile Barrier Defects
Hartmann USA is recalling specific lots of Econolux sterile gauze sponges because micro holes were detected in the sterile barrier system, potentially compromising sterility.

Plain-English summary
Hartmann USA, Inc. is recalling specific lots of Hartmann Econolux sterile gauze sponges (Item # 416105). The recall affects 4"x4" 12-ply sponges used for wound cleansing, debriding, packing, covering, and swabbing. The affected lots are 101546391, 101646398, 101747392, 101850399, 101952309, and 200106397.
The recall was initiated because micro holes were detected in the laminate of the sterile barrier system of the sterilized products. This defect may compromise the sterility of the gauze sponges. The products were distributed nationwide in the United States, including in Arizona, California, Florida, Georgia, Kentucky, Missouri, Mississippi, North Carolina, Pennsylvania, South Carolina, Tennessee, Texas, and Virginia.
Healthcare facilities and consumers should stop using the affected lots immediately. Users should check their inventory for the specific lot numbers listed above and contact Hartmann USA, Inc. for instructions on returning the products or obtaining replacements.
